It's
1987 and fourteen-year-old Ellie Roma doesn't have much of a
family.
She lives with her mother, who has taken a break from
parenting; and
her older sister, Gwen, who is on her way to becoming a juvenile
delinquent. Her father left them to start a new
life. So
Ellie spends a lot of time alone, especially at night, when
all she has
to keep her company are the fireflies that flicker in the
summer air.
Then one day a mysterious stranger enters her dark world. He
is Leo,
twenty-one, who is on his way to Hollywood to become a rock
star. Ellie
and Leo connect instantly, and Ellie hopes Leo will be the
one to
rescue her from her unhappy life. But instead, Leo teaches
Ellie that
no one can save you. You have to go after what you want. So
one night
-- one terrible, frightening, thrilling night -- that's
exactly what
Ellie decides to do. With a fresh perspective,
first-time novelist Dominique Paul deftly weaves a family
drama about
chaos and dysfunction, with a young girl's journey of
triumph. Full of
humor and sorrow, heartbreak and hope, The Possibility of
Fireflies is really a story that we all have to tell:
the story of the summer we grew up.
